27 C.F.R. § 19.825 Construction and equipment.
Title 27 - Alcohol, Tobacco Products and Firearms
A proprietor of a vinegar plant shall construct and equip the vinegar plant so that— (a) The distilled spirits vapors that are separated by the vaporizing process from the mash produced by the manufacturer are condensed only by introducing them into the water or other liquid used in making the vinegar; and (b) The distilled spirits produced can be accurately accounted for and are secure from unlawful removal from the premises or from unauthorized use. (Sec. 201, Pub. L. 85–859, 72 Stat. 1390, as amended, (26 U.S.C. 5502))
